We are seeking a motivated individual to join our team as a Varicent Sales Performance Management (SPM) / Incentive Compensation Management (ICM) Administrator and Developer. In this role, you will be responsible for managing, configuring, and enhancing the Varicent SPM software application to ensure efficient commission processing and reporting. You will also work collaboratively with cross-functional teams to deliver reliable, scalable solutions that streamline processes, improve cycle times, and ensure accuracy. This position provides a unique opportunity to drive innovation and contribute to process improvement initiatives within the organization.
